Celebrate green energy innovation with the LEGO® Creator Expert 10268 Vestas Wind Turbine. Developed in partnership with Vestas, this detailed, motorized LEGO model captures the elegance and graceful movement of a traditional wind turbine and features a new-for-January 2019 spruce tree, manufactured from sustainably sourced plant-based plastic. At approximately 39” (1m) high, the structure towers above a wooded hill and a house with furnished patio, mailbox, flowers and a white picket fence. Turn the nacelle left or right and switch on the included Power Functions motor to rotate the adjustable wind turbine blades and illuminate the cottage’s porch light. This collectible model has been designed to provide a challenging and rewarding building experience with a touch of nostalgia and makes a great display piece for the home or office. This big LEGO set also includes a Vestas service vehicle, 3 minifigures and a dog figure.

- December 28th, 2020Average rating1out of 5 stars1.0Terrible value, looks cooler than it really isSteve8675309 | 35-44Purchased for: SelfThis was the first set I bought this holiday season and it was soul crushingly disappointing. OK maybe not that bad but for $200 (It went to $150 two weeks later >_<) it's a huge disappointment. Good: It does have size at around 3 ft. tall and if you've never done technic before it's an entry level way I guess. Building a motor if you've never done before is cool. Bad: The set is 826 pieces which is already not a lot for something this expensive, but more than half of those pieces are for a generic van, house, and landscape (so it felt like I spent $100 on just that) When you take out the fan, you have generic house and van, something that feels like a $30 set at your local store. That part wasn't particularly fun or challenging. Weirdly enough, this was the only set I got that had unnumbered bags, making the build take even longer than it should. I was expecting the fan to move faster than it does. I wasn't expecting an actual fan, but it feels underwhelming It's just an overall terrible value for money. There are better sets in general with motion that don't cost nearly as much. For the same price you can even get some of their starter mechanical sets. It feels like a $60 set but it's going for way more.
